0.0.4 • Published 4 years ago
@rinyii/static-server v0.0.4
1. 简介
这是一个简单的静态资源服务器实现。功能只有响应静态资源。整个应用导出了一个 StaticServer 类,接收一个配置对象作为参数。
完整配置选项如下:
const options = {
port: 3000, // default 监听端口号
filterFavicon: false, // default 是否过滤/favicon.ico请求
path: "./static", // necessary 静态资源根路径,必须配置
_404FilePath: "./static/404.html" // default 404响应文件位置
}
这些配置选项只有path是必须的,如果没有配置path选项,那么服务器根路径会变成默认的路径
2. 使用
const StaticServer = require("@rinyii/static-server");
const options = {
port: 5000,
filterFavicon: false,
path: "./static"
}
const server = new StaticServer(options);
server.start();